Type defenses
Mega Lopunny takes damage from each attacking type below.
| Normal | Fire | Water | Electric | Grass | Ice | Fighting | Poison | Ground | Flying | Psychic | Bug | Rock | Ghost | Dragon | Dark | Steel | Fairy |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1x | 1x | 1x | 1x | 1x | 1x | 2x | 1x | 1x | 2x | 2x | 1/2x | 1/2x | 0x | 1x | 1/2x | 1x | 2x |
